Reviewer 2 Report

Manuscript Review

Genes - February 2021

 

Identification of an unknown soldier from the Estonian War of Independence – one mystery resolved

 

 

Overview:

 

This paper describes the identification of skeletal remains from the Estonian War using a combination of DNA-based (Y-STRS), anthropological, and document examination methods.

 

 

General Comments:

 

* Overall improvement of English in some parts are required to make it easier to read and to better understand the links between various statements and concepts.

* Some data and information in the Discussion should be moved into the results discussion.

* Anthropological methods and results were not clearly described.

* No new, novel, or more definitive DNA-based methods have been used in the case study to demonstrate the strength or power of DNA typing.   But rather, the Y-STR typing highlighted two things:

               1)  DNA-based sex determination is more powerful than anthropological methods for sex determination (particularly when the results for the assignment of sex using skeletal methods are not strongly definitive, such as in this case).

               2)  Y-STR typing can detect non-paternity (compared to published family trees), highlighting the concerns, potential problems and limitations when using archival records for HID purposes.

Results

 

* Sex was initially based on long bones and a large skull; however the pelvis is a much more reliable indicator of sex.  Why was this bone not examined?  Were the Os coxa not recovered?

* It is not clear to me the connection between the a document in the archives with the same stamp as seen on one of the documents found with the skeleton, and the potential ID of the skeleton as Luts.   Just because the document in the archives with the same stamp has a name pointing to Jaan Lutz doesn’t mean the document with the skeleton also points to being Lutz just because the stamp is the same.     Please clarify this assumption to make it clear to the reader.

* Why even bother testing (and reporting) the negative result for the female reference sample when only using Y-markers?
